With the development of economy, the number of vehicles has been increased. Vehicle exhaust, smog and other air pollution problems has caused the ensuing attention. Various countries of the world have accelerated the development of electric vehicles and charging infrastructure construction. Electric vehicle charging facilities is a necessary condition for the promotion of electric vehicles. One kind of distributed AC charging control and management system of this research is designed to solve this problem.The entire system is divided into two parts: charging pile control systems and management center. The system based on STM32, using smart meters make energy metering, RFID as a trading settlement, GPRS as a system communication, AC contactor for charge control. With human-computer interaction and control guide module complete the design of control system hardware. μC/OS-II real-time operating system ware transplanted for the software design of charging pile control system. Designed and analysis the software program flow chart, based on the hardware circuit of the main function modules in operating system. Then control system software design was completed.Java server software, charging pile monitoring software, Charging pile database software and APP for Android phone are designed and developed based on he functional structure of the management center. Then systems management center design was completed.Three innovations of this thesis list below: research and design a complete communications protocol including data frame and communication flow chart; Two points for refining TEA encryption algorithm, translate TEA from EBC to CBC model; Develop Java server software and APP for Android telephone.
